Bangkok Shibari
Documentary 51:45
.
Enter the mesmerising world of shibari with this mini documentary by Nicky Almasy, where this art takes an unexpected turn. Practitioners of the art talk openly about their experiences. In doing so, we explore issues of gender identity, individuality, and sometimes the isolation and alienation that comes with challenging cultural norms, and being true to yourself.

Il Teatro Del Supplizio
Short Film 8:54
.
Bondage, woven with beauty and decadence. Questioning oneself in a fiercely captivating yet sensually artistic perspective with bondage artist and professional dancer; “Is freedom truly happiness?” The introduction awakens one in a cocoon of bondage resembling the womb, wrapped in a mysterious yet sacred choir. As the music intensifies, struggling to break free from the ropes – does happiness await, or something else?…
.
WasaVi, is a Japanese artist, and composer, who lures us into a decadent fantasy world with vivid, thematic scene descriptions. His work is woven with vibrant stories conducted with diverse sounds and a unique chanting vocal style, conveying pain and conflict.
